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- Anesthesia and emergency medicine providers who perform pediatric orotracheal intubations
- Able to give voluntary consent to participate in the study
- Are experienced with orotracheal intubation (\> 50 times) using direct laryngoscopy or video laryngoscopy
Exclusion
- Volunteers who are \< 18 years of age
- Volunteers unable to read or understand English
- Unable to physically meet the demands of orotracheal intubation or those who have heart, wrist, or low back disease. Are not experienced with pediatric orotracheal intubations
